Sverdlovsk Region authorities set living wage at 8,370 RUR a month for Q4’14

September 10, 2014. A draft provision on the minimum living wage for the fourth quarter of 2014 was adopted at Sverdlovsk Region Government meeting on September 9, Governor of Sverdlovsk Region’s Information Policy Department reports. Sverdlovsk Region’s per capita living wage for the fourth quarter of 2014 was estimated at 8,370 RUR a month, which is 6.3% more than in the previous quarter. UBRD raises cash deposit limits for Alfa Bank ATMs

September 9, 2014. The Ural Bank for Reconstruction & Development (UBRD) raised the limits it sets on cash deposits transferred via the ATMs of Alfa Bank, the UBRD’s press service reports. Starting from September 3, 2014, VISA and MasterCard cardholders can deposit some cash onto their account using the ATMs of UBRD and Alfa Bank united network under new terms: up to 85,000 RUR can be deposited through a single transaction, and the total of 180,000 RUR (no more than eight transactions all in all) can be deposited within every twenty-four hours; the monthly limit is set at 720,000 RUR.

08 September 201410:06

Debt arrears rise by nearly 0.5bn RUR at Sverdlovsk Region banks in August

August 8, 2014. The amount of overdue loans rose by 468m RUR at Sverdlovsk Region-based banks in August, the local division of Central Bank reports. Debt arrears on loans, deposits, and other funds offered to non-financial organizations went up by 197.36m RUR, while the amount of outstanding debt reached 5.97bn RUR in August compared with 5.77bn RUR a month earlier. The picture looked the same in the private individuals’ funds segment. 05 September 201412:35

Official unemployment rate in Yekaterinburg comes to 0.49%

September 5, 2014. 16,024 people have applied to Yekaterinburg Employment Center looking for a job since the beginning of 2014. 10,266 applicants found a suitable position; this figure comes to 47% of the officially registered jobless in the area, Sverdlovsk Region Labor & Employment Department’s press service reports. As of September 1, 2014, 3,597 unemployed citizens were registered with the employment center. The official unemployment rate thus stood at 0.49%. 04 September 201412:51

Yekaterinburg proves one of Russia’s top 5 most visited cities

September 4, 2014. Travel.ru carried a rating of Russian cities that are most frequently traveled to in the summer; the rating is based on hotel booking data between June 1 and August 31, 2014. Yekaterinburg was given the fourth position in the rating. Among the top ten summer trips cities were Moscow, Saint Petersburg, Kazan, Nizhniy Novgorod, Yaroslavl, Rostov-on-Don, Krasnodar, Samara, and Perm as well.
